Top Trump administration officials are set to meet with Senate Republicans before beginning talks with Democrats later in the day

WASHINGTON—Republicans are seeking to bridge internal divisions on a payroll-tax cut and other issues in the next coronavirus-relief package, with top Trump administration officials set to meet with Senate Republicans before beginning talks with Democrats later in the day.

Senate Majority Leader Mitch McConnell plans to roll out a unified GOP proposal this week that is expected to cost about $1 trillion. Lawmakers are racing to reach an agreement on the legislation within weeks, facing the expiration of enhanced...
